Why “one chapter a day” works (especially for real life)

Here’s the truth: most of us don’t need a more intense plan—we need a sustainable one.

One chapter a day gives you:

  • A clear next step (no decision fatigue)
  • A manageable pace (even on busy days)
  • Space to reflect instead of rushing
  • A rhythm you can return to when life gets messy

Small, faithful steps add up—and God meets us in that steady obedience.

A quick daily routine (10 minutes that can change your day)

You can use Anchored in as little as 10 minutes:

  1. Pray one sentence: “Lord, open my heart to Your Word.”
  2. Read one chapter (or a portion if time is tight)
  3. Write one takeaway: What stood out to you?
  4. Write one response: What is God inviting you to believe, release, or do?
  5. Pray it back to Him—simple, honest, real.

Consistency isn’t about perfection. It’s about returning.

If you miss a day… read this part twice

Don’t let a missed day turn into quitting altogether. Don’t restart. Don’t shame yourself. Don’t spiral. Just resume.

“Let us not grow weary in well doing: for in due season we shall reap, if we faint not.” — Galatians 6:9 (KJV)

God isn’t keeping score—He’s inviting you close.
